You need to enable JavaScript to run this app.
导航

安装批量作业客户端

最近更新时间2024.01.09 10:54:51

首次发布时间2022.12.20 17:57:11

使用批量作业前,您需要在所有目标实例中安装批量作业客户端(Agent),否则无法在运维任务中指定实例为执行对象。

使用说明

暂仅支持在符合使用限制的操作系统中安装、使用批量作业客户端。

操作步骤

创建云服务器实例时安装

您可以在创建云服务器实例时勾选安装客户端选项,实例创建时将自动进行安装。

说明

仅选择“公共镜像”中操作系统(暂不支持ARM版镜像)创建实例时,支持使用本功能,更多支持镜像详情可查看使用限制

  1. 登录云服务器控制台

  2. 单击“创建实例”按钮,开始选购云服务器,根据配置引导页面进行配置。操作详情可查看通过向导购买实例

  3. 在“基础配置”页面下方,选择需要使用的公共镜像后,勾选出现的“启动时安装批量作业Agent”选项。

  4. 实例启动后,可以查看客户端状态,确认是否安装成功。操作详情可查看查看安装结果

  5. 批量作业客户端运行正常后,即可使用批量作业执行运维任务。详情可查看创建运维任务

已有云服务器实例安装

对于已创建的云服务器实例,您可以在控制台或登录实例安装批量作业客户端。

方式一:在控制台安装

您可以在控制台批量为多台实例安装批量作业Agent,但安装成功后需要重启实例生效。操作详情可查看安装批量作业客户端

说明

Windows操作系统实例暂不支持本功能,请根据“方式二”手动执行脚本安装。

方式二:手动执行脚本安装

您可以在实例中,手动执行火山引擎提供的脚本安装批量作业客户端,安装成功后,无需重启实例。

  1. 登录实例,操作详情可查看登录实例
  2. 根据操作系统类型,选择安装命令。
    • Windows操作系统
      请在命令提示行中执行如下命令,通过火山引擎内网安装批量作业客户端。

      火山引擎提供的脚本,默认将批量作业客户端安装至“C:\ProgramData\AssistClient”目录。

      # 北京地域
      curl http://assist-client-beijing.tos-cn-beijing.ivolces.com/install.bat -o install.bat && install.bat
      	 
      # 上海地域
      curl http://assist-client-shanghai.tos-cn-shanghai.ivolces.com/install.bat -o install.bat && install.bat
      	 
      # 广州地域
      curl http://assist-client-guangzhou.tos-cn-guangzhou.ivolces.com/install.bat -o install.bat && install.bat
      

      # 北京地域
      curl http://assist-client-beijing.tos-cn-beijing.ivolces.com/install.bat -o install.bat && install.bat
      	 
      # 上海地域
      curl http://assist-client-shanghai.tos-cn-shanghai.ivolces.com/install.bat -o install.bat && install.bat
      	 
      # 广州地域
      curl http://assist-client-guangzhou.tos-cn-guangzhou.ivolces.com/install.bat -o install.bat && install.bat
      
    • Linux操作系统

      • 内网安装
        执行如下命令,通过火山引擎内网安装批量作业客户端。
        # 北京地域
        sudo bash -c "$(curl http://assist-client-beijing.tos-cn-beijing.ivolces.com/install.sh)"
        
        # 上海地域
        sudo bash -c "$(curl http://assist-client-shanghai.tos-cn-shanghai.ivolces.com/install.sh)"
        
        # 广州地域
        sudo bash -c "$(curl http://assist-client-guangzhou.tos-cn-guangzhou.ivolces.com/install.sh)"
        
        # 北京地域
        sudo bash -c "$(curl http://assist-client-beijing.tos-s3-cn-beijing.ivolces.com/install.sh)"
        
        # 上海地域
        sudo bash -c "$(curl http://assist-client-shanghai.tos-s3-cn-shanghai.ivolces.com/install.sh)"
        
        # 广州地域
        sudo bash -c "$(curl http://assist-client-guangzhou.tos-s3-cn-guangzhou.ivolces.com/install.sh)"
        
      • 公网安装
        若您的云服务器实例已绑定公网IP,可在任意地域的实例中执行如下命令,通过公网安装批量作业客户端。
        sudo bash -c "$(curl http://assist-client.tos-cn-beijing.volces.com/install.sh)"
        
        sudo bash -c "$(curl http://assist-client.tos-s3-cn-beijing.volces.com/install.sh)"
        
  3. 根据查看安装结果指引,确认是否安装成功。
  4. 批量作业客户端运行正常后,即可使用批量作业执行运维任务。详情可查看创建运维任务

查看安装结果

登录批量作业控制台查看

您可以通过安装结果弹窗或在客户端管理页签,查看目标实例中批量作业客户端运行状态。操作详情可查看查看客户端信息

登录实例查看

查看Linux实例安装结果

  1. 登录Linux实例,操作详情可查看登录Linux实例

  2. 执行如下命令,查看批量作业客户端运行状态。

    systemctl status assist-client.service
    
  3. 您还可以执行如下命令,查看批量作业客户端日志,若正常发送心跳消息也表示安装成功。

    tail -f  /var/log/assist_client/assist-client.log
    

查看Windows实例安装结果

  1. 登录Windows实例,操作详情可查看登录Windows实例

  2. 在命令提示符中执行如下命令,查看批量作业客户端运行状态。

    tasklist /fi "imagename eq assist-client.exe"
    
  3. 您还可以执行如下命令,查看批量作业客户端日志,若正常发送心跳消息也表示安装成功。

    type C:\ProgramData\AssistClient\assist-client.log
    

相关文档